A heater is an essential commodity for people living in cold regions. Installing a heater inside the house becomes necessary where the outside temperature falls below -10C. Just thinking about such low temperatures gives us the shiver. There are a variety of ways to maintain a comfortable warm atmosphere in the house.

The traditional furnace sucks in all the air in the room, heats it up, and redistributes it throughout the room. To maintain the heat in the room and prevent the fire from dying out, various fuels are used. Some of the common ones are gas, oil, electricity, wood and coal. These traditional furnaces raise the room temperature, thus making it a comfortable place to stay in winters, and also remove dust particles.

The radiant baseboard heater heats people ad objects without heating the surrounding air. It is ideal for room where it is difficult to have the traditional furnaces. More expensive than the traditional heaters, they create an ideal place to stay in winters. The electric heat pumps distribute the heated air from one place to another.
